About 6855 Hardwood

Don't miss this incredible opportunity to own one of the few lake lots currently available! Nestled at the end of a quiet cul-de-sac, this beautifully situated point lot offers the perfect setting to build your dream lake home. Enjoy peaceful surroundings and stunning views with a gentle slope leading down to deep, year-round water-measuring approximately 12 feet at the back of the dock. The property is already permitted for a 32' x 32' dock, making it ideal for boating, swimming, or relaxing by the water. Whether you're planning a full-time residence or a weekend getaway, this property offers the privacy, serenity, and lake lifestyle you've been searching for.

Living in Gainesville, GA

Transportation in Gainesville includes a variety of options for residents. The city's road network provides easy access to major highways, facilitating travel and commuting. Public transportation services are available, connecting different parts of the city and important locations. The community also features areas with higher walkability, particularly in the downtown district, and there are initiatives to improve bike paths and pedestrian routes. While specific ride-sharing services are operational in the city, their availability may vary depending on the time and area.

The city of Gainesville is served by a comprehensive educational system, including a number of public and private schools that cater to various educational needs. Healthcare services are readily available, with several hospitals and clinics providing a range of medical care, from emergency services to specialized treatments. The public library system is well-established, offering resources and programs for all ages. Retail and dining options are plentiful, reflecting the local culture with a mix of national chains and unique local establishments.

Gainesville is celebrated for its vibrant community spirit and picturesque surroundings. The city prides itself on its lush parks, recreational areas, and the nearby Lake Lanier, which offers a plethora of outdoor activities. The community comes together to celebrate various local events and festivals throughout the year, which showcase the city's rich cultural heritage and foster a strong sense of belonging among residents.

Gainesville's housing market is diverse, offering a range of options from charming single-family homes to modern apartments and spacious townhouses. The architectural styles vary, with a mix of contemporary, colonial, and ranch-style homes. A significant portion of the housing stock was built during the late 20th century, reflecting a period of growth and development. The homeownership rate in Gainesville is robust, with a majority of residents owning their homes, while a smaller yet substantial segment of the population opts for renting.
